Job description

Lead Maintenance Engineer

Pimlico, South West London

£47,000 – £50,000

A fantastic opportunity has become available for a Lead Maintenance Engineer to join a prestigious commercial site in South West London. Working for a well‑established facilities management provider, you will take ownership of the maintenance operations on‑site, overseeing both planned and reactive tasks.

This role also includes mentoring an on‑site apprentice, making it ideal for engineers who enjoy coaching and developing junior team members.

We’re looking for a hands‑on leader with solid building services experience and a commitment to maintaining high standards. The ideal candidate will be electrically biased with strong multi‑skilled capabilities and a proven track record of delivering engineering solutions within a commercial setting.

Key Responsibilities
  • Deliver and oversee PPM and reactive maintenance across all building services equipment
  • Work on Emergency Lighting and Fire Alarm Systems
  • Undertake UPS, motor, and generator testing (on / off load)
  • Maintain HVAC systems including AHUs, FCUs, CRAC units, and VAVs
  • Carry out work on pumps, belts, bearings, seals, and sprinkler systems
  • Monitor and operate the BMS
  • Ensure safe working practices, including plant and system isolation
  • Schedule and supervise subcontractor visits
  • Complete all site documentation including logbooks, RAMS, and permits to work
  • Provide mentorship and guidance to the on‑site apprentice
  • Communicate effectively with client representatives regarding maintenance activities
  • Use the PDA system to raise, update, and close work orders promptly
